On the night of His betrayal, Jesus steps forward from the shadows to meet those sent to arrest Him. Soldiers come expecting a criminal, armed with weapons and torches. Yet, it is Jesus who takes control, asking, “Whom do you seek?” His declaration—“I am”—briefly reveals His power, causing them to fall to the ground in awe. Judas and the soldiers seek a revolutionary, Peter fights to defend a king, but Jesus stands as the willing sacrifice. “Shall I not drink the cup the Father has given me?” He asks, making it clear: this is no accident. Jesus is on a mission to the cross, to take the cup of wrath for the sake of others. Even in the chaos, He protects His disciples and heals the wounded, revealing His heart of grace. This Good Friday, whom do you seek? The answer stands before us: Jesus, the crucified one, who came to save.
